A mixed reality headset (MR headset) is a headset that overlays computer generated content on a coordinate system that has spatial registration to the real world. It employs the concept of mixed reality, which is largely the same as augmented reality.
A mixed reality headset typically employs camera passthrough, such as in the Quest Pro and the Apple Vision Pro.
Microsoft called the HoloLens a mixed reality headset.
